## Onboarding: Markstream Render Pipeline

Welcome to the Markstream on-call rotation at Quillforge. The pipeline converts authored markdown into sanitized HTML via the render-worker pool. Workers fetch documents from the staging queue, apply the sanitizer pass, and push artifacts to the edge cache. Before restarting a worker, confirm its env file includes the render queue token. The next line in that file sets it.

env line for yahaf-kageg: VAULT_KEY5=978f5

**Ticket: Config drift in Haulwise fuel-usage report generators**

The weekly fleet fuel-usage report from Haulwise is showing different totals between the two report workers. Worker B was manually patched during the March incident and never reconciled, so its rounding mode and aggregation window now differ from the deployed baseline. This explains the 0.4% discrepancy flagged last sync. No data loss; output only. For reference during the sync, the expected baseline configuration is as follows.

settings of tagag-fafof:
holiel:
  pin: 4034
  tenant: norys
  seal: seal_c0ae53f1
  metrics_host: metrics.holiel.zarqelcorp.example
  standby_team: drumir
  escalation: sorius-aldath
  nonce: b972ce

Runbook: QueueCrest Autoscaler

QueueCrest scales the worker pool on Brimhaven queue depth, sampled every 30 seconds. Scale-up is aggressive; scale-down waits two full evaluation windows to avoid flapping. Before intervening manually, disable the autoscaler lock in the Oxfell console. Verify your session is pointed at the correct cluster using the settings below.

deployment values, tawif-kageg:
zorael:
  log_level: debug
  metrics_host: metrics.zorael.qorvelsys.internal
  pin: 3988
  pool_size: 32